Duplain, MI is a great place to invest in housing. The median value of a house is $191,100, which is significantly lower than the national median value of $338,100. Over the past year, appreciation in Duplain has been 8.98%, which is higher than the 1 year appreciation across the US of 8.27%. This makes Duplain an attractive option for those looking to buy a home and gain equity over time.

The median home cost in Duplain is $191,100.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 96.0%. Home Appreciation in Duplain is up 12.2%.

Average Age of Homes
- The median age of Duplain real estate is 70 years old
The Rental Market in Duplain
- Renters make up 18.1% of the Duplain population
- 0.0% of houses and apartments in Duplain, are available to rent
